The state of modern Greek language as spoken in Victoria
Deposited with permission of the author. © 1986 Dr. Anastasios TamisThis thesis reports a sociolinguistic study, carried out between 1981 and 1984, of the state of the Modern Greek (MG) language in Australia, as spoken by native-speaking first-generation Greek immigrants in Victoria. Particular emphasis is given to the analysis of those characteristics of the linguistic behaviour of these Greek Australians which can be attributed to the contact with English and to other environmental, social and linguistic influence. New historical evidence for Anastasios Emm. Papas
No AbstractThe author’s attention has been drawn to the existence of this historicalevidence in the National Archives of Vienna, by his friend the writer EteoclesGregoriadis together with the numbers of the relevant files. Most of the documents were written in the old German script. Thus the author asked for the help of his friend and former colleague at the University of Thessaloniki and director of the Goethe Institute, Graf Kurt v. Posadowsky, for reading andstudying those documents. Without his help this study would have been impossible. This new evidence concerns the sojourn of Anastasios Papas·—son of Emmanuel Papas, leading figure of the Greek Revolution—in Austria andGermany between the 3rd January and 11th March 1822. There is informationabout his short imprisonment in Trieste, after his arival from Vienna. He then visits various towns in Germany and after negotiations with the Philhellene professor Fr. Thiersch in Munich, he purchases large quantities of ammunition to be despatched to Greece. He finally arrives in Greece early in 1824, and takes part—together with his three brothers who were already fighting—in the struggle for the liberation of the common great fartheland

Συμπερασματικά, η προσθήκη CACIPLIQ στην καθιερωμένη αγωγή σε νευροπαθητικά έλκη ατόμων με ΣΔ δεν επηρεάζει σημαντικά την έκβαση των ελκών σε σύγκριση με τη συνήθη αγωγή.Ulcers are a common complication of diabetes mellitus (DM). In diabetic ulcers, there is increased activity of proteins that disrupt the extracellular matrix (ECM) and impair wound healing. Matrix therapy regenerating agents (RGTA) (CACIPLIQ) are chemically formulated polymers specifically designed to replace heparin sulfate in ulcers and thereby mimic its action by protecting ECM proteins. The aim of this study was to evaluate the efficacy and safety of CACIPLIQ in chronic neuropathic diabetic ulcers. A total of 27 patients with DM and active foot neuropathic ulcer lasting >6 weeks were recruited. The duration of the study was 16 weeks; the first visit was 2 weeks before the intervention and the last visit was 4 weeks after the end of the intervention. A total of 13 of these patients were randomized to standard care and 14 to CACIPLIQ via spraying as add on standard care. The patients of the two groups did not differ significantly in their demographic, clinical and laboratory characteristics at baseline. No significant difference was found between the two groups regarding the primary endpoint (number of ulcers with >80% reduction in ulcer size 10 weeks after administration of CACIPLIQ) (P = 0.936). Additionally, there was no statistically significant difference in secondary endpoints, including adverse events. In conclusion, the addition of CACIPLIQ to standard wound care in neuropathic diabetic foot ulcers does not impact wound healing in comparison with the standard wound care
Measurement of damage growth in ultrasonic spot welded joint
Ultrasonic spot welding is a joining technique for thermoplastic composites with great potential regarding processing speed and cost. To investigate the damage tolerance and possible inherent damage arresting behavior of multi-spot welded joints, a technique is necessary to measure damage growth in the joints under cyclic loading. Visual inspection is not possible because the damage is not located on the outside surface and conventional techniques such as C-scan are not practical during a fatigue test because the specimen would have to be removed from the setup. This paper details a methodology for quantifying damage growth rates in singlespot welded joints using surface strain measurements made by Digital Image Correlation.
